To support our extraordinary teams who build great products and contribute to our growth, we’re looking to add a Surface Mount Technology Process Engineer or a SMT Process Engineer located in Austin TX
The Process Engineering Manager or the SMT Process Engineer is responsible for establishing technical manuals, drawings, models, training documentation, preventative maintenance plans and troubleshooting guides for automated equipment and automated processes.
What a typical day looks like:
- Recognize the manufacturing process, technologies, techniques and the product.
- Define, implement and evaluate proposed designs and processes for manufacturability.
- Develop / Modify Machine programs (SPI, Reflow, AOI, Pick & Place) as required.
- Drive yield, quality, and line performance improvements through structured problem solving.
- Oversee NPI readiness: DFM, tooling, documentation, prototype support, and production ramp.
- Ensure process control, standard work, SPC, and compliance with IPC A 610 and J STD 001.
- Partner with Operations and Quality to improve KPIs (FPY, DPMO, OEE, scrap).
- Support equipment strategy, upgrades, and implementation of automation or CI projects.
- Direct customer and technical interaction with strong oral and written skills.
- Implement statistical process research on new and existing products.
- Implement safety, productivity and give in improvements.
- Improve manufacturing techniques and through put.
- Provide continuous development of manufacturing techniques that will improve in-house capabilities and gives in.
- Develop and maintain process documentation.
The experience we’re looking to add to our team:
- Bachelor’s degree in engineering (ME/EE/MfgE/IE or related).
- 7+ years of PCBA process engineering experience; strong SMT and soldering expertise.
- Experience driving yield/quality improvements and leading root cause investigations.
- Familiarity with Lean/CI, PFMEA, SPC, and DOE.
- Advanced PCBA technology experience (fine pitch, micro components).
- NPI leadership experience in high mix or high volume environments.
- CI certification (Green Belt/Black Belt).
- Experience with MES or digital manufacturing tools.
